Be Encouraged, Pastor! - May 18, 2025

“Have faith in God,” Jesus answered. “Truly I tell you, if anyone says to this mountain, ‘Go, throw yourself into the sea,’ and does not doubt in their heart but believes that what they say will happen, it will be done for them. Therefore, I tell you, whatever you ask for in prayer, believe that you have received it, and it will be yours. And when you stand praying, if you hold anything against anyone, forgive them, so that your Father in heaven may forgive you your sins.” ‭‭Mark‬ ‭11‬:‭22‬-‭25‬ ‭NIV‬‬


This is a lifestyle worth living. Pray, believe and forgive. It is all possible when we "Have faith in God."

Just thinking about Genesis 22 verse one. When God called, Abraham‘s answer was, “behold here I am.”


This morning, every one of us, regardless of what the call looks like, has been called by the Lord. This morning may our answer to His call be the same as Abraham’s!


When you read it, you must also remember that the answer is personal possessive, not the they, not the we, not the them, but to me!
